In action 1 of an inspector phone calls Priestly uses the inspector as a remarkable device to influence the amount of tension on stage. This is achieved through his presence, method of wondering and the reactions he brings about in the other characters. The play clears in a confident, family get- together atmosphere, but we all sense suspect tensions among Sheila Birling and her fianc. Sheila- except for almost all last summer season when you hardly ever came near me personally and I pondered what acquired happened to you personally.

This means Sheila would not completely trust Gerald, which usually increases the anxiety on stage as this review in the middle of a dinner party would make persons feel uncomfortable and anxious. Priestly Reveals tension within the Birling friends and family prior to the inspectors arrival by using dramatic irony, Birling- the Titanic she sails next week forty 6 thousand ten hundred plenty New York in five days- and every extravagance and unsinkable.

Just how Birling persists as if this individual knows every thing but as this play is defined in 1912 but manufactured in 1945, the group watching this at this point has a advantage as they are ahead of the occasions so to speak plus they know that the Titanic might sink. The inspectors appearance increases stress with a aesthetic impact applying lighting effects. When the inspector enters the light changes setting up a dark mystical atmosphere consequently increasing the strain.

Mr. Birlings initial effect also creates tension also, Birling (after a temporarily halt with a touch of impatience) well, what is it then? I think it comes throughout that Mister. Birling was the big solid man from the household and what he says goes nevertheless this stable inspector happens and stands to threaten him, which will highlights a tense vulnerability in Birlings personality. The way the Inspector questions the other personas also creates tension.

Solely because the inspector is very mysterious and provides an moon like atmosphere to the condition in the next ways, (he speaks carefully, weightily, and has a disconcerting habit of looking hard at the person he addresses before actually speaking) He as well interviews the characters separately dealing with one line of query, question, inquiry, interrogation at a time, which makes it more professional as if these people were being interviewed at the place despite it being a home visit. The inspector also questions the heroes in order with all the chain of events. It also makes the audience dubious why he talks to one person at a time.

In Birlings interrogation he really helps to unravel the plot. This individual identifies his involvement inside the chain of events yet denies responsibility to Avoi Smiths actual death. If he is questioned whilst Joshua and Gerald are present, the pressure in Mr. Birling seems to begin as he is attempting to steadly show that he is faithful. He instantly cannot take it any more and comes with an outburst of impatience, look- theres practically nothing mysterious or scandalous about this business in least not as far since Im concerned. Its a perfectly straight forward case..

Nothing whatever regarding the wretched girls committing suicide This presentation indicated that hes not shy of trying to shift the blame about someone else e. g. much less far since Im worried. Also under interrogation Birling shows his true colors, well inspector, I never see that their any area of issue yours can certainly make money choose to operate my business. Is it at this point? By questioning the inspector in this irritating tone we see that Mister Birling is incredibly selfish and arrogant and cannot stand the fact that the inspector is correct. It is at this moment we have a clash of personalities.

The inspector attempts to make him accept the responsibility of his actions while Mr Birling is doing the complete opposite by simply questioning the inspector and trying to blame others. Birlings response creates stress because he is so impatient and his whole attitude contrasts against that of the inspectors. Sheilas response to Avoi Smiths death is one of the few encouraging what you should come out of the play. The girl with genuinely upset when your woman hears from the suicide and learns from her individual behaviour. Unlike her daddy she is incredibly distressed by the girls suicide, Sheila oh yea how awful!

Whereas Birling interrupts the inspector, Birling (rather impatiently) yes, certainly. Horrid organization but I actually dont realise why you should visit this page. When Lin reveals her involvement together with the chain of events she readily confirms that your woman behaved incredibly badly and insists that she by no means meant the woman any damage. This clashes to her dads words and highlights the difference in frame of mind between the two generations. Sheila also shows up keen to improve her behavior in the future, Ill never, hardly ever do it again although her dad does not display any regret or embarrassment.

Before the inspector interrogates Gerald, he includes a private talk to Sheila, Gerald- so- intended for gods benefit dont state anything to the inspector. Using this the audience discovers that Gerald is sly and underhanded. This sly comment makes the audience question that perhaps Gerald infact plays a sizable part inside the suicide of Eva smith/daisy Renton. He knows that the inspector offers managed to get everyone to confess their participation whereas he could be trying to steer clear of it all, maintain his hands clean as they say.

But he cannot move unnoticed as the take action ends with an challenging question to Gerald from your inspector well? this enhances the tension as Gerald understands now there is no escape, he’s going to have to confess. Through the play priestly employs the inspector to manipulate the tension levels on stage. This individual successfully controls the personas and the viewers in order to make us consider society, our own actions and each of our responsibility to one another inside our community.
